Family friendly hiking trails in Wildruhefläche Rosskar navigate a landscape characterized by dramatic mountain panoramas, alpine meadows, and numerous waterfalls. The region features majestic peaks such as Großstein and Grüntalspitze, with the Rosskarsee nestled amidst this mountain backdrop. Glacially shaped cirques, larch trees, and spring-fed streams contribute to the diverse terrain. The area offers a tranquil atmosphere for outdoor exploration.

Wildruhefläche Rosskar offers a wide variety of hiking experiences, with over 250 routes in total. Among these, you'll find approximately 75 easy trails and 129 moderate trails, many of which are well-suited for families looking to explore the region's natural beauty.
Families hiking in Wildruhefläche Rosskar can look forward to stunning mountain panoramas, picturesque waterfalls, and serene alpine meadows. The region is known for its dramatic landscapes, including the beautiful Rosskarsee nestled amidst majestic peaks. You might also spot diverse flora like wild orchids and gentians in spring.
Yes, there are several circular routes that families can enjoy. For example, the Gamskogel Hut – Along the Windauer Ache loop from Schutzzone Objektschutzwald offers a moderate, scenic loop that allows you to experience the area's charm without retracing your steps.
The spring and summer months are ideal for family hiking in Wildruhefläche Rosskar. In spring, the meadows burst with vibrant wild orchids, crocuses, and deep blue gentians. Summer offers pleasant temperatures and lush greenery, perfect for enjoying the waterfalls and mountain views. Always check local weather conditions before heading out.
Absolutely! The region is abundant with striking waterfalls that cascade over large steps into the valleys. Many paths, especially those leading towards the Rosskarsee, will take you past numerous enchanting waterfalls, creating a dynamic and refreshing experience for the whole family.

For families with older children seeking a bit more challenge, routes like the Along the Windauer Ache – Gamskogel Hut loop from Rettenbach offer a moderate distance and elevation gain, providing a rewarding experience with beautiful scenery.
While specific public transport options can vary by trailhead, many areas within Wildruhefläche Rosskar are accessible. It's advisable to check local bus schedules or regional transport services for the most up-to-date information on reaching your chosen starting point.
When hiking with family in Wildruhefläche Rosskar, it's always wise to pack layers of clothing, sturdy hiking shoes, plenty of water, snacks, sun protection, and a basic first-aid kit. Depending on the season, rain gear and insect repellent can also be beneficial. Don't forget a camera to capture the stunning scenery!
For families with very young children or strollers, look for the 'easy' rated trails, which often feature flatter, wider paths. While some routes can be steep or traverse scree fields, many gentle paths through alpine meadows or along streams are perfect for a leisurely family stroll. Always check the route details for terrain suitability before you go.
Generally, dogs are welcome on many hiking trails in Wildruhefläche Rosskar, but it's crucial to keep them on a leash, especially in designated wildlife protection areas and near grazing livestock. Always ensure you clean up after your pet to preserve the natural environment for everyone.
